Language in Woods Point

The languages spoken in homes across the area, beyond English.

English is the primary language for almost everyone in Woods Point, where only 4.8% of people use another language at home. This is far below the national figure and reflects a community with very little linguistic diversity.

While 4.8% of residents speak another language—which is higher than most similar areas—this is still far below the 22.3% national average. This is consistent with the fact that no one in the area speaks little or no English.

4.8% ▲ +12.5%

Higher than 59% of suburb / locality areas.

  • 2011: 4.3%
  • 2016: 2.4%
  • 2021: 4.8%

Share of people who use a language other than English at home.

0.0% → —

Lower than 99% of suburb / locality areas.

  • 2016: 0.0%
  • 2021: 0.0%

Share of people who use another language at home and speak English not well or not at all. No 2011 figure — that census only asked proficiency of overseas-born residents.
